Last night, after she jealously watched Anya getting to be out of her cage for her medicine, I went over to Beatrix's cage and lifted the lid and put my hand in. "Do you want to come out too?" And she came over to me and stood up on her back legs and let me pick her up and hold her for a bit. She also let me weigh her, and actually stayed still on the scale! She's at 172grams, so either she's gained a bit of weight, or my last reading was inaccurate, which is totally possible. She's still not totally tame, and doesn't love being held, but we'll get there. She does like to be out of her cage, so I really want to get the playpen built. I have all the materials, I just need to find time to do it.

Haha ohhh Beatrix wouldn't be jealous if she knew about that Baytril! But, it's lovely that she is being so friendly. She sounds tame already to me

172 grams is very close to your last reading of 170g, and a hamster's weight can fluctuate by up to 6 grams. Or, she's gained a little bit. I wouldn't worry about it either way.
